
A stroke of luck for a Macomb County man who opted to remain anonymous, yielded a remarkable $4.57 million jackpot from the Michigan Lottery's Lotto 47 drawing on Aug. 17. As reported by The Detroit News, the 52-year-old winner's online ticket matched all six numbers - 03-08-27-34-40-43. Having played the lottery for roughly a year, the winner initially believed he had secured another minor prize upon receiving an email notification after the August draw.
Expecting a typical small payout, "When I saw I had won the $4.57 million jackpot, I didn’t believe it was real at first," ClickOnDetroit reported the winner stating. Breaking the usual mold, the winner chose the lump sum payment option, taking home about $3.1 million before taxes, over annual annuities that could sum up to the full amount of the jackpot. Having claimed his winnings at the Lottery headquarters, the man has charted a plan that will anchor his family's future while also backing charitable causes. The fortunate player's fortunes were channeled towards donating to charities, going on a family vacation, and padding his savings with the lion's share.
